<bdo draggable="mhnaoeu"></bdo><pre id="sujpz3w"></pre><noscript lang="ywvtofr"></noscript><u date-time="_wo5q04"></u><ol draggable="pk5lbbx"></ol><strong draggable="2o95kio"></strong><style date-time="my5hd_g"></style><bdo dropzone="_86zz_h"></bdo><em date-time="l4jbn49"></em><strong dir="sbdgqzl"></strong><dfn draggable="48re83n"></dfn><strong draggable="_36zt07"></strong><i date-time="an5c05w"></i><em date-time="cuamu8j"></em><bdo date-time="clzlvae"></bdo><small lang="qjklnyv"></small><ul date-time="3tq2a4c"></ul><abbr lang="j0iw6en"></abbr><abbr dropzone="6u_f626"></abbr><noframes draggable="a1_j8cx">
            top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            区块链平台开发方案详解:从选择到实施

            • 2026-04-04 07:01:11
                    
                    
                    区块链技术在过去的几年里快速发展,其在金融、供应链管理、医疗保健等多个领域的应用前景广阔。随着越来越多的企业和组织开始了解和投资于区块链技术,开发一个合适的区块链平台方案显得尤为重要。本文将详细探讨区块链平台开发方案的各个方面,包括不同类型的区块链、开发流程、工具和框架的选择、以及实施注意事项等。

                    1. 理解区块链类型

                    在设计区块链平台开发方案之前,有必要了解三种主要的区块链类型:公有链、私有链和联盟链。每种类型都有其特定的应用场景和优势。公有链如比特币和以太坊,允许任何人参与网络,并提供最高的透明度和安全性;私有链则限制访问权限,主要用于企业内部数据管理,提供更高的隐私性和性能;联盟链则能够在特定组织之间共享数据,适合于需要合作的行业,如金融和医疗。

                    2. 区块链平台的技术选择

                    区块链开发需要选择适合的技术栈,包括编程语言和开发框架。比较流行的开发语言包括Solidity(用于以太坊智能合约)、Go(用于Hyperledger Fabric)和JavaScript等。选择合适的技术框架,如以太坊、Hyperledger Fabric、Corda等,也能加速开发过程并确保平台的稳定性。

                    3. 开发流程概述

                    区块链平台的开发通常包括需求分析、架构设计、智能合约开发、前端开发、测试和部署等多个步骤。首先,团队应该与客户沟通,明确需求,制定项目路线图。接下来,架构设计阶段将决定网络的结构、安全协议、共识机制等技术细节。在智能合约开发过程中,开发者需要确保合约的逻辑彻底、无漏洞,从而保证平台的安全性。在测试阶段,广泛的单元测试和集成测试是必不可少的,最后的部署则需要考虑网络的稳定性和可扩展性。

                    4. 相关问题探讨

                    如何评估区块链平台的适用性?

                    在决定是否使用区块链技术之前,需要评估它的适用性。首先,分析业务需求,确定是否存在需要数据透明性、不变性及去中心化的需求。其次,要评估现有的技术基础设施,了解团队的技术能力。最后,要考虑成本因素,包括开发、维护和运营成本。通过全面评估,企业可以更明智地决定是否投入资源开发区块链平台。

                    智能合约如何影响区块链平台的开发?

                    智能合约是区块链平台的重要组成部分,它们负责自动化、执行合约条款,减少中介参与。开发智能合约时,开发人员需要考虑合约的逻辑、数据交互及安全性。一个设计不当的智能合约可能导致重大安全漏洞,甚至资金损失。因此,在开发过程中,严密的测试和审计至关重要,确保智能合约在上线后能够正常运行并抵御攻击。

                    区块链平台如何确保安全性?

                    安全性是区块链平台开发中的核心问题之一。首先,采取强加密措施以保护数据的安全性。其次,设计安全的共识机制,确保网络能够抵御51%攻击等安全威胁。不仅如此,智能合约的安全审计也不可忽视,利用工具和技术检测代码中的漏洞,是保护资金安全的重要一步。最后,定期进行系统的安全审计和渗透测试,能够及时发现和修复潜在的风险。

                    区块链平台的未来发展趋势如何?

                    随着技术的不断演进,区块链平台的未来发展趋势将会有几个重要方向。首先,越来越多的企业将采用混合链,即结合公有链和私有链的优势,灵活管理数据隐私和共享需求。其次,跨链技术的不断完善,将使得不同区块链平台之间能够无缝互动与数据交换,带来更广阔的应用场景。另外,人工智能与区块链的结合,将推动智能合约和数据管理的智能化,进一步提升区块链的应用价值。

                    总结而言,开发一个高效的区块链平台需要全面的考虑和系统性的规划,从技术选型到实施细节,都需综合权衡各种因素。同时,保持对未来趋势的洞察力与应变能力也能够使平台在激烈的市场竞争中保持优势。在这一过程中,企业能够借助区块链平台实现高效安全的数据管理,提高业务透明度,推动行业的创新与进步。
                    • Tags
                    • 区块链开发,区块链平台,区块链应用,智能合约